in one of the city here in Mindanao, Philippines, they are experiencing brown out every 9am and 8pm for 2-3 hours. and this is going to happen for 6 months. as for me, i believe they are doing this because the election is coming. election will start this May, and they are doing this to let our automated election be interrupted. we have sources of electricity, but because of not saving our resources. shortage will arise (intentionally or not)

I think yes. however here in India,Kerala, we are facing it. Its the summer season here and the very hot summer dries up the water. hydro power is our major power source and we have started facing power shortage due to the heavy summer. but it will become more drastic in the comming month of april, because rain comes here only after the mid may

Yes, we have power outages. Ours are always caused by bushfires or storms, even high winds.In fact, last week we had two dsays of very strong winds and this brought down trees on powerlines. Luckily my suburb weasnt affected. In a heatwave in January,. a sub station failed and we were without electricty for 8 hours. It was so hot, that I slept outside. I suspect this will occur more often as the years go on, as most people couldnt afford their own generators.
